Peer Program

Provided by: Spinal Cord Injury BC (SCI-BC)

Service Description

Helps people with spinal cord injuries and related disabilities overcome the challenges of living in a wheelchair by building communities of support. Coffee groups meet regularly and peer events offer opportunities to socialize and participate in a range of activities both in person and online. An events calendar is available online. The Peer Connection program also connects new participants across BC with someone in the area who has gone through similar challenges as a result of their injury or disability. Peer Health Coaching program matches participants with a trained peer coach to help individuals achieve personal goals and increase self-management skills. Application to Peer Connection and Peer Health Coaching is through Peer Program coordinators listed online.
